About The Bike: The Diamondback Century Sport Disc is an aluminum road bike with a full carbon fork. This bike is designed with the high-mileage enthusiast in mind, and it shows it with a nice and relaxed geometry that feels easy on the back and neck without feeling like you’re riding an upright beach cruiser.
